About Volvo Trucks's Workforce

Volvo Trucks AB is an Industrial Manufacturing company that employs 10,459 people worldwide as of March 2026. It is the 7th-largest by headcount among its peers. Founded in 1928, the company is headquartered in Goteborg, Sweden.

Volvo Trucks's workforce has declined 1.7% from 2023 to 2026, down 3.4% year over year in 2026. It fell to a low of 10,459 in 2026 Q1 before recovering. Its workforce is concentrated most in Sweden (38.1%), followed by the United States (11.3%) and Brazil (9.3%), with Belgium, its fastest-growing location.

Volvo Trucks's largest functional groups are Finance and Operations (43.2%), Engineering (30.0%), and Sales and Marketing (26.8%). Median employee tenure is 6.5 years. The average salary is $55,068, ranging from a median of $82,000 in Northern America to $10,000 in Southern America.

Volvo Trucks's active job postings rose 33.2% in 2026 to 130, with new postings per month cooling from 132 in 2023 to 47 in 2026. Overall employee sentiment is neutral but declining.

Sweden accounts for the largest share of Volvo Trucks's global workforce with approximately 38% of total employees, followed by the United States and Brazil. Volvo Trucks's headcount in Belgium is growing fastest among its major locations, up 1.3% year over year in 2026.

Volvo Trucks employees by country — 2026

CountryEmployees% of TotalYoY %
Sweden3,95938.1%-4.9%
United States1,17211.3%-6.2%
Brazil9629.3%-3.7%
France9008.7%+0.4%
India6856.6%-3.6%
Belgium4574.4%+1.3%
United Kingdom2021.9%-0.5%
South Africa1891.8%+1.2%
Australia1391.3%-2.1%
Russia1391.3%+0.0%
